Job description

The Lansing School District serves over 10,000 PreK‑12 students across 25 school buildings in the increasingly diverse urban community of Lansing, MI. We are unique compared to other districts because of the wide variety of exciting and innovative educational options from which families and staff members can choose. All of Lansing School District’s team members are dedicated to our mission to provide an excellent education to all students in a safe and nurturing environment.

In pursuit of this mission, we are hiring new music teachers. This individual will ensure our students receive world‑class instruction focused on their specialty in a safe and welcoming environment. Teachers must work to build inclusive, nurturing classrooms where students can be themselves and work collaboratively toward common learning goals. Teachers will work alongside other teachers, parents, and students to ensure they are providing the best education experience to all students.

Teacher must have JX certification.

This role will be focused primarily on .5 fte Choir and .5 FTE Visual and Performing Arts (Elective).

Qualifications and Responsibilities
  • Bachelor's degree in education or in music practice
  • Previous experience working with children
  • Alignment with Lansing School District's mission and values
  • Valid Michigan teaching certificate with a specialty endorsement (i.e. JX, JQ)
  • Previous teaching experience in an urban setting
  • Training in CRPBIS and other related instructional methodologies
  • Demonstrate passion for and expertise of music
  • Use data to guide and effectively differentiate instruction
  • Learn and grow by incorporating feedback from school leaders, colleagues, students, and professional development sessions
  • Build relationships with students and parents to ensure a safe, welcoming, and engaging learning environment
  • Other duties as assigned to best support the Lansing School District mission
Physical Demands
  • Must be able to move throughout the building and campus, including classrooms, hallways, and outdoor spaces.
  • Frequent verbal communication is required to instruct students, lead meetings, and collaborate with staff and families.
  • May be required to stand or walk for extended periods, including during supervisory duties.
  • Occasional bending, reaching, or sitting on the floor to interact with students.
  • Regular use of computers and instructional technology for planning, instruction, and communication.
  • Must be able to lift or carry instructional materials and supplies weighing up to 25 pounds.
